We are looking for a Home Care Aide to join our team! You will be directly working with patients, following a one-on-one care plan in patient homes. You operate with a big heart, not only providing personalized and attentive care but by building genuine relationships with those you serve. You are detail-oriented, highly organized, and committed to creating a healthy environment that meets patient needs. Strong verbal and written communication skills are needed to succeed in this role. Prior Home Health or Hospice experience is a plus.
Responsibilities
Assist patients with daily activities such as moving in and out of beds, bed baths, assist with showers, wheelchairs, or automobilesCare for patients by changing bed linens, doing laundry, cleaning the home, or assisting with personal care, cooking, prep meals.Maintain records of patient care, condition, progress, or problems to report and discuss observations with the supervisorBuild relationships with patients by conversing or reading aloud to help keep them mentally healthy and alertReminder of medicationsEngage patients in exercises or other activitiesQualifications
High School Diploma or GEDTwo year prior professional experienceDrivers license requiredCar insurance requiredCPR certification required
